When those three minutes are up (or you’ve killed 10 Headless in total), a final boss will spawn into the Haunted Sector. From here, you need to damage the boss until it begins to shield itself, at which point you need to locate a nearby Summoning Circle and kill the headless within to spawn a set of Pumpkin Bombs which will shred the boss’ shield. After that, just rinse and repeat until the boss falls over and you’ll be able to claim your loot. To enter the Festival of the Lost event, you simply need to visit Eva Levante at the Tower once the event becomes available. She will provide you with a quest and, eventually, your Mask, which will play a central role throughout the event. If you’re new, don’t worry. Festival is a straightforward event, and Eva’s quest does a good job of explaining the different mechanics.

In terms of what you need to do when you load in, the activity itself is rather straightforward. Your primary companion this year is Immaru, Savathun’s Ghost who we’ve grown pretty familiar with over Season of the Witch, and he’ll be (attempting) to tell you some Ghost stories as you make your way through the activity. Haunted Sectors play exactly like their namesake for the opening few encounters, asking you to dispatch different groups of enemies which isn’t a tough ask at all.
